Output 3db8a98f70981aec2234e39fbd14d1e42eca3cd13af58ea6798b14c0acb1deb4:0

value
22079291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431b529d6b79e9008d92424860a0ce178b8b768a OP_EQUAL
address
37oqvp3R4RvNEZcpgA4zWpZmkCBh8o2ZBk
transaction
3db8a98f70981aec2234e39fbd14d1e42eca3cd13af58ea6798b14c0acb1deb4
spent
true